About the Community of Altadena

Altadena is an unincorporated community in Los Angeles County, CA, located north of Pasadena in the San Gabriel Valley and only 14 miles from downtown Los Angeles. The community has over 43,000 residents and enjoys glorious year-round weather and picturesque Southern California scenery. There are numerous natural attractions in the community centered around the breathtaking hiking trails in the surrounding San Gabriel Mountains. An active Town Council serves as an advisory body to the County government, and a host of artistic, civic and religious organizations bring vibrancy to this unique foothill community. Altadena is home to the famous Christmas Tree Lane, which has been a holiday attraction since 1920 and is a California Historical Landmark.

About the Altadena Library District

The Altadena Library District (ALD) is an independent special district that serves the residents of the unincorporated community of Altadena in Los Angeles County. The Library District is supported by property taxes and governed by five locally elected Board of Library Trustees. It operates on an annual budget of $3.9 million. ALD serves as the hub to the active and engaged community of Altadena. While the local schools are part of the Pasadena Unified School District, ALD serves five public elementary schools, a middle school, and a high school, as well as many private schools within the Altadena community. The library also serves home-schooled children and teens. Both the main and branch libraries offer a variety of special events and programs for all ages designed to inform and educate the public, while also providing fun!

    Benefits

    Retirement: CalPERS, 2% @ 55 for classic members (employee pays approximately 7% of member share), or 2% @ 62 for new members enrolled as of 01/01/2013 or after (employee pays approximately 8.25% of member share).  The District also participates in Social Security.

    Vacation Leave: Full-time employees accrue at a rate of 18 days per year for five years, 21 days per year after five years, 23 days per year after nine years, and 28 days after 15 years.  Although accruing leave, new employees are not eligible to use vacation leave during their first six months of employment.  This position has a 12-month introductory period.

    Holidays: The District observes 12 paid holidays per year.

    Sick Leave: Paid sick leave accrues at the rate of 1 day per month, or 12 days per year for full-time employees.

    Health, Dental and Vision Insurance: The District and the employee share the cost of an employee selected health care plan; District pays up to $1,675 per month.

    Life Insurance: $15,000 Life Insurance Policy is provided.

    Deferred Compensation: Voluntary program available through CalPERS.
